Free Power to Govt Educational Institutions in Telangana

Hyderabad: The state government on Thursday announced free power supply for all government-run educational institutions across the state. The energy department issued an order, confirming this move as part of the state’s efforts to ensure quality education for all. The scheme, which is aimed at reducing operational costs for educational institutions, is expected to come into effect immediately.

As per the modalities outlined in the order, the power distribution companies (discoms) will create an online portal that will allow all educational departments in the state to monitor their power consumption and billing. Each educational institution will have its own login, enabling seamless access to detailed data on energy usage, billing, and payments.

The energy department, in coordination with other government departments, will oversee the inclusion of educational institutions in the scheme. The respective secretaries will finalise a list of institutions to be covered and ensure they are registered on the online portal. The portal, in addition to providing monthly billing details, will also generate detailed reports showing historical consumption, billed amounts, payments, balance status, and more, which will help institutions manage resources efficiently.

The portal, integrated with the finance department, will facilitate seamless payment of power bills from the education budget to the discoms, further simplifying financial procedures.

According to sources, this move comes after consultations with the finance department and is part of a broader initiative to support the development of educational infrastructure in the state.

Durga P., a former principal of Government Girls Junior College, Nampally, said, "We've always had issues with the payment of bills, especially with bureaucracy taking up so much of our time, running pillar to post to prove we've paid bills and kids studying in the dark. This news is such a relief to all government institutions!"
